    I tried this last night and I believe it worked. I only had time for a small print, but I didn't notice the click. Although I think I may have another small noise on the X axis one, so I will try it on that also later.
    If it is only happening on small prints, I would sort of assume that it is belt related, since the belt isnt being rolled as far back and forth with the smaller print and is not finding that Iffy spot on the belt that is clicking. If its not clicking on smaller objects, we can also rule out any bearing clicking noises. The Stepper motors don't generally make a click either, so it's prob not them..
